Guide to Catfishes (Back to Nature) Book
Catfishes are the most popular group of ornamental fishes available today, ask any aquarist, retailer, wholesaler, importer, and exporter. Almost every aquarium community has its resident species. In nature catfishes thrive in torrential waterfalls, large lakes, thundering rivers, and quiet streams. They are mostly nocturnal, secretive, mysterious animals, and this factor certainly makes them attractive to hobbyists. Another factor behind their success is the wonderful multitude of sizes, shapes, and forms found throughout the world. In captivity most catfishes are adaptable to water conditions and they usually prove extremely resilient against diseases. This up-to-date guide provides an overview to species currently available and includes basic information on how to maintain them in captivity. With over 280 beautiful color photos.Read More
